For households with multiple users streaming, gaming, or working from home, having the fastest internet possible is a priority. In Bonner, Montana, the provider that can deliver the highest download speeds is usually Spectrum with their cable internet service. While fixed wireless options like MIC and Rise Broadband provide coverage where cable may not reach, they typically offer lower speeds compared to cable.
Provider | Maximum Download Speed (Mbps) | Technology | Notes |
---|---|---|---|
Spectrum | 1000 Mbps | Cable | Availability may vary depending on location. Requires compatible modem. |
Montana Internet Corporation (MIC) | 50 Mbps | Fixed Wireless | Speeds vary depending on location and plan. |
Rise Broadband | 50 Mbps | Fixed Wireless | Speeds vary depending on location and plan. |

Residential internet coverage in Bonner, Montana, varies depending on the provider and location. Cable internet from Spectrum typically offers the most widespread coverage within the town limits. Fixed wireless options, such as Montana Internet Corporation (MIC) and Rise Broadband, extend coverage to more rural areas and potentially to residences beyond the reach of cable lines. Satellite internet provides the broadest coverage area, reaching almost any location, but is not recommended as the first choice due to higher latency and data limits. Before making a decision, it's best to check the availability of each provider at your specific address to ensure reliable service.

Alternatives to cable internet in Bonner, Montana, include fixed wireless internet from Montana Internet Corporation (MIC) and Rise Broadband. Although they may offer slower speeds than cable, they provide internet access in areas where cable lines may not reach. Satellite internet is another alternative, but it's generally not recommended due to latency issues and data caps.
